易乐谷中文编程系统
v1.6 官方版- 软件大小:76.25 MB
- 更新日期:2019-06-28 10:11
- 软件语言:简体中文
- 软件类别:编程工具
- 软件授权:免费版
- 软件官网:待审核
- 适用平台:WinXP, Win7, Win8, Win10, WinAll
- 软件厂商:
软件介绍 人气软件 下载地址
易乐谷中文编程系统是由易乐谷官方推出的一款功能强大的中文编程系统,该应用程序主要针对中文编程而开发,大部分用户都知道,编程工作中本来已经就是一个非常考验技术的活,而且绝大部分编程软件都是英文,这也无形中增加了开发者的难度系数,所以小编今天就为大家带来这款中文编程软件,可以降低用户的编程门槛以及提高用户的工作效率;易乐谷ELOGO是一款中文的LOGO语言,采用了MSWLOGO为基本语法规则,易语言中文化编程为实现目标,以流程图为教学辅助,提供幼儿园、小学、退休人员、教师及热爱编程的人员作为入门级学习编程语言的一种简单工具;程序使用易语言编程,用易语言实现了一种新的解释型的中文编程语言工具,易乐谷源程序可自动转换为流程图,流程图可自动转为易乐谷源程序。强大又实用,需要的用户可以下载体验
软件功能
1、实现了基本的LOGO海龟画图,如:前进、后退、左转、右转、抬笔、落笔、画圆、画矩形、画椭圆、画笔颜色、背景颜色、填充颜色、画笔粗细、载入图片、置底图、坐标角度等。
2、实现了英文命令到中文、英文缩写命令到中文、首拼到中文的命令转换功能。实现了全中文代码的输入。
3、输入命令时会弹出智能语法提示框,同时命令窗口标题也即时进行语法提示,使用方向键和空格及回车键可选中。
4、实现了问号即时帮助功能,如:在命令窗口中先输入?号,后接空格与命令,回车后就可以查询这个命令的使用方法。使用方法中有例程,可以直接拷贝后使用。
5、F1键帮助:按下F1键取当前行的第一个命令,弹出帮助窗口。
6、实现多重命令(命令嵌套)解释,四则运算。命令在一行中有多个时也可以解 释执行。命令中有四则运算时也可以得出结果。
软件特色
1、实现了子程序(TO)、变量声明、参数设置的功能。并且可以保存为ELG文件。子程序中有变量时可以自动声明,并且不区分类型,自动转换。子程序可带参数,及参数调用。
2、实现了流程语句:重复(REPEAT),步循环(FOR),条件循环(WHILE),判断语句(IF、THEN、ELSE),并可尾递归。
3、实现了多媒体类命令:音乐类、时间类、文本类、动画类、精灵类、通讯类等功能。
4、随时有语法检查,语法提示及错误提示在命令窗口标题处。
5、命令格式按MSW LOGO语言标准,以保证所有的LOGO命令都可以写在一行中,原有的标准LOGO语言英文代码可以直接拷贝到程序中使用。
6、演示速度可调节。
7、下次打开运行时,可以记忆上次命令窗口所处位置。
8、F3和F4键可以隐藏菜单窗口与命令窗口,以全屏观看效果。按F7键可以在画板与编辑框之间切换。
安装步骤
1、用户只要点击本网站提供的下载地址即可将应用程序下载到磁盘,包括32位和64位
2、打根据自己的电脑系统选择对应的程序进行安装,弹出程序安装向导,连续点击两个下一步按钮
4、用户可以根据自己的需要点击浏览按钮将应用程序的安装路径进行更改
5、该界面是一个程序组件选择安装界面,可以根据需要选择
6、快捷键选择可以根据自己的需要进行选择,也可以选择不创建
7、现在准备安装主程序。点击“安装”按钮开始安装或点击“上一步”按钮重新输入安装信息。
8、等待应用程序安装进度条加载完成即可,需要等待一小会儿
9、根据提示点击安装,弹出程序安装完成界面,点击完成按钮即可
使用说明
1、按下F2键弹出打开文件通用对话框,点确定钮后,可将文件的短型路径添加到命令窗口中。
2、按下F9键为执行当前行,如果当前行为空,弹出一个输入框,要求输入一行命令,并加入到命令窗口中执行。
3、F8键可显示主窗口的边框,及标题。
4、命令窗口支持单行命令与文本方式的多行命令之间切换。单行命令方式时,语法提示在上方。快捷键为:F10键。
5、新增导航面板,在命令窗口菜单中打开。方便幼儿园的小朋友可以不用输入程序代码,直接通过点击学习编程。
6、新增实用工具窗口,可对精灵、乐谱、颜色值、对象制作、短文件名、进制转换、ASCII码表等工具,并且结果可以立即插入到命令窗口中。
跨平台:
同一份源代码,不经过任何修改(或少量修改)即可在不同的操作系统下编译运行。
支持Unicode、多线程:
Unicode,支持全球各个国家的语言文字,便于开发国际化软件。 多线程,充分发挥多核CPU性能,提高程序执行效率。
封装:
使用私有成员存储内部数据,使用私有方法对内部数据进行处理,通过公开或扩展的成员和方法对外界提供操作接口。
继承:
子类自动拥有基类中定义的所有公开、扩展的成员和方法。
多态:
根据对象的真实类型(运行时才能确定)而非变量类型(编译时即可确定)来决定实际被调用的方法(虚方法)。
类型反射:
编译后的类型具有“自省”性。
可以在运行时获取类型(或类库)的定义信息。
可以根据类名称动态创建类对象,并调用对象指定方法。
提供“反射”类库供程序员使用。
静态编译:
源代码将被直接编译为可执行代码。
没有中间字节码,没有解释执行环节。
编译时执行严格的语法和数据类型检查。
绝大多数非逻辑性错误都能在编译时发现。
动态类型装载:
类型总是以类库的形式存在。
类库总是在第一次用到时被加载。
类型总是在第一次用到时被装载。
类型可以随时被卸载。
动态类型装载有助于提升程序的模块化、灵活性和可扩展性。
属性表:
属性表采用易读易写的类XML格式,用于辅助定义“类库、类、接口、枚举、常量、变量、参数、友好名称……”等几乎所有程序实体。
属性表的位置通常紧跟在实体名称的后面,且用户可以根据情况灵活设置扩展属性,并可通过反射机制读取。
类自然语言编程:
属性表采用易读易写的类XML格式,通过引入“友好名称”,易语言实现了“类自然语言编程”。
友好名称也有“参数”的概念,但它的参数可以出现在友好名称中间的任意位置,参数的顺序也不重要——而不象类方法那样:参数只能顺次放在方法名称的后面(还要用小括号括起来)。
多层嵌套注释:
“/*”表示多行注释的开始,“*/”表示多行注释的结束。
和其它语言不同的是,“易语言.飞扬”多行注释内部允许嵌套使用单行注释和多行注释。
返回值:
方法可以有多个返回值。
多个返回值可以有不同的数据类型。
多返回值给编写程序提供了更大的灵活性。
嵌入类型和匿名类:
允许在类型内部嵌套定义其它类型。
嵌入类可以被允许访问其外层类的所有成员。
可以创建匿名类对象。
嵌入类型和匿名类:
允许在类型内部嵌套定义其它类型。
嵌入类可以被允许访问其外层类的所有成员。
可以创建匿名类对象。
属性:
支持“对象.属性”语法,如“按钮1.标题”。
当属性被读取或赋值时,对象将会得到通知。
本特性用作更好地支持快速应用程序开发。
事件:
当对象收到某个事件时,其对应的事件处理方法将被调用。 本特性用作更好地支持快速应用程序开发。
“动态类型”和“弱类型”:
通过在系统库中引入“通用型”、“数值型”、“数组型”等类,“易语言.飞扬”在一定程度上做到了“动态类型”和“弱类型”。
以通用型为例,可以将其它类型数据赋值给通用型变量,也可以将通用型变量赋值给其它数据类型变量。
如果某方法的参数为“通用型”,则该参数可以接收各种类型的参数值。
软件优势
本软件的功能特点:
1.本软件界面形式上有所突破,没有采用传统死板的窗口菜单形式,而是采用了完全图形化卡通的界面设计,命令分类直接放在一个画盘上,让小学生有充分的可接受度.易学易用是我们开发ELOGO的中心思想.
2.本软件是真正纯中文的LOGO语言,所有命令延用易语言的中文命名方式,都为标准中文格式,所有的英文在输入后都会立即转换为中文,解决了小学生不懂英语的问题.
3.本软件在易用性上有所创新,提出导航面板的概念,这样学前班及小学一二年级的学生也可以通过点击按钮产生命令,从而控制小海龟,解决了长期以来小学低年级学生无法学习编程的难题.
4.命令的划分延用了易语言的目录树结构,较为清晰明了,所有解释均参照了易语言的解释语句结构及公认的解释文字,且将中英文对照,及例程集成在帮助文档中,使得学生查找资料与例程特别方便.
5.本软件延用易语言的中文首拼输入法,使得输入命令比英文快速有效.例如:输入"如果"命令只需输入首拼字母"RG"就可以了.
6.ELOGO采用了MSW LOGO为基本语法规则,优点是所有的命令都可以写在一行中,如"如果/IF"命令就是延用了这此语言的语法规则.
7.提供一个例程集,收集了网上公开的100道LOGO题,学生可以直接拷贝代码到ELOGO中运行,以增加学习的兴趣.并且相应提供易语言类似功能的例程,可以直接在易语言中打开使用,观看效果.
8.ELOGO参照MSW LOGO的三维画图,形成了新的三维LOGO绘图方式.并且延用了二维ELOGO的风格,也采用了首创的导航面板操作方式,使学生极易接受三维空间概念.
9.ELOGO价格极低,所有学校均可接受,量大更优惠.若不注册本软件而用于其他方面属于个人行为,与本公司无关.
常用热键:
F1=即时帮助
F2=插入文件名
F3=隐藏/显示工具盘
F4=隐藏/显示命令窗口
F5=隐藏/显示命令分类查询窗口
F6=隐藏/显示编辑子程序窗口
F7=隐藏/显示文本输出窗口.
F8=隐藏/显示主窗口标题
F9=执行当前一行命令
F10=切换单行/多行命令输入方式
ESC=停止执行
Shift+回车键=折断一行
注意:因为LOGO语言是以空格为各命令与参数的分隔符号,因此若有文件名中有空格将不能正确处理,因此请使用F2热键来处理为短文件目录名称,以保证本程序的正确执行。
更新日志
易乐谷ELOGO中文编程系统V1.6版相对于1.5版更新说明:
1.增加了行程实验室附件
2.增加了流水实验室附件
3.对易乐谷的启动进行了分类处理
4.修正了一些已知错误
易乐谷ELOGO中文编程系统V1.5版相对于1.4版更新说明:
1.加入了变量域的概念,增加了“局部赋值”命令用于子程序中的局部变量的声明及赋值,原“赋值”命令更改为只适用于全局变量的声明及赋值。
2.对一百多个“易乐谷例程”进行了全面整改,将原三大分类改为四大分类,并全部进行了测试保证例程的正确性。
3.增加了单步执行时的撤消、重做功能,可在实用工具箱中通过打开“使用撤消及重做功能”选择项来启动这个功能。
4.在导航面板窗口中取消了“结束”按钮,在这个按钮位置中用新增的“快照”按钮取代实现快照功能。
5.重新编写了易乐谷的解释器,规范并改善了旧版易乐谷中的递归运算。
6.增加了“退出”命令,并对“停止”、“结束”这两个命令的功能进行了调整。现这三个命令实现的功能如下:
退出:退出ELOGO语言
停止:停止当前子程序运行
结束:结束当前程序的运行
7.对坐标类的部份命令作出了改原单返回值为双返回值的改变。
8.对输入规范进行了调整,允许一行命令用多行进行编写,方便了代码的编写(详细可见易乐谷例程中的“碎形树”例程);并且在编辑代码时增加了方括号、圆括号对的匹配检查。
9.在环境设置中增加了“运行时自动清屏”功能,在打开这个功能后,每次使用“全部执行”前都将会首先自动进行清屏,然后才执行命令。
10.在子程序编辑中增加了代码提示功能。
11.修正其他已知错误。
易乐谷ELOGO中文编程系统V1.4版相对于1.3版更新说明:
1.概念图增加风格按钮,批量修改颜色,多文档链接。
2.修正在WINDOWS98下退出时出错的问题。
3.修正其他已知错误。
易乐谷ELOGO中文编程系统V1.3版相对于1.2版更新说明:
1.加入了流程图与概念图的使用文档,存放在安装目录中的学习教程子目录中,名为:子程序编辑器、概念图。
2.优化了流程图与概念图的功能。
易乐谷ELOGO中文编程系统V1.2版相对于1.1版更新说明:
1.加入了流程图功能,且流程图可转代码,代码可转流程图。
2.加入了概念图工具。
易乐谷ELOGO中文编程系统V1.1版相对于1.0测试版更新说明:
1.更新了LOGO支持库,以解决在WIN98下运行时不知名的退出问题。
2.画图菜单中增加了“取颜色”命令。
3.例程集增加了60个左右的源代码,使得ELOGO例程增加到了160个。具体请打开帮助菜单的"易乐谷例程"子目录。
4.增加了以下易语言例程(在安装目录的"易语言例程"子目录下):声控海龟;海龟翘翘板;海龟射击;酒精灯;易乐谷机器人对话工具。
人气软件
-
redis desktop manager2020.1中文 32.52 MB
/简体中文 -
s7 200 smart编程软件 187 MB
/简体中文 -
GX Works 2(三菱PLC编程软件) 487 MB
/简体中文 -
CIMCO Edit V8中文 248 MB
/简体中文 -
JetBrains DataGrip 353 MB
/英文 -
Dev C++下载 (TDM-GCC) 83.52 MB
/简体中文 -
TouchWin编辑工具(信捷触摸屏编程软件) 55.69 MB
/简体中文 -
信捷PLC编程工具软件 14.4 MB
/简体中文 -
TLauncher(Minecraft游戏启动器) 16.95 MB
/英文 -
Ardublock中文版(Arduino图形化编程软件) 2.65 MB
/简体中文